Performance Exceeding 1300 Kilometers with a Single Tank from Nissan Qashqai e-POWER…
Nissan Qashqai e-POWER achieved a remarkable result in the long-range test carried out in Australia’s difficult road conditions. The model demonstrated the efficiency of hybrid technology in real driving conditions by traveling 1303 kilometers on a single tank of fuel.

Qashqai e-POWER, Nissan’s SUV model with electric-assisted driving technology, achieved significant success in the durability and efficiency test carried out on Australia’s Tasmania Island. The vehicle completed a distance of 1303 kilometers without refueling with its 55-liter fuel tank.

The test drive, which started with the Spirit of Tasmania ferry from the city of Geelong, was carried out on a wide route covering different regions of Tasmania. The journey, which included points such as Devonport, Tamar Valley, Scottsdale, Pyengana, Bicheno, Triabunna, Huon Valley, Queenstown, Strahan and Burnie, exceeded the originally planned distance and reached a total of 1303 kilometers.
Average Consumption Measured at 4.5 Liters
Throughout the test, Nissan Qashqai e-POWER achieved an average fuel consumption of 4.5 litres/100 kilometres. This result revealed the efficiency potential offered by the model, especially in long-distance use.
Driving track; While covering coastal roads, mountain passes, rural routes and variable weather conditions, the performance of the vehicle in different scenarios was also evaluated.
Tested on Challenging West Coast Routes
The winding and high-slope roads on Tasmania’s West Coast were the most striking parts of the test. Especially the stages between Hobart and Strahan provided important data in terms of both driving dynamics and energy efficiency.
The regenerative braking system used in the vehicle charged the battery by recovering the energy released during descents and contributed to reducing fuel consumption.
The Murchison Highway section, which was passed under heavy rain, and the old rally stages around Queenstown were also included in the test route.
Electric Driving Feeling, System That Doesn’t Require Charging
In Nissan’s e-POWER technology, the gasoline engine does not directly transfer power to the wheels. While the engine only works to generate electricity, driving is carried out entirely by the electric motor.
Thanks to this structure, users can enjoy a driving experience close to the character of an electric car and benefit from the advantage of long range without the need for external charging.
Emphasis on Efficiency in Real Use
At the end of the test, an average consumption of 4.5 liters/100 kilometers and a range of over 1209 kilometers were displayed on the on-board computer, while the total distance reached before the fuel was completely exhausted was recorded as 1303 kilometers.
This driving test carried out in Tasmania stood out as one of the remarkable examples of the fuel economy and range capacity of the Nissan Qashqai e-POWER in long-distance use.
